These peanut butter oatmeal cookies are easy to make and they are simply delicious! WARNING: They won’t last too long in your home!
Ingredients
  • 2 eggs, lightly beaten
  • 2 cups peanut butter
  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 1 cup oats
  • 2 tsp vanilla
  • 1 cup chocolate chips
Instructions
  1. Mix together all ingredients in a large bowl except the chocolate chips.
  2. Gently fold in the chocolate chips.
  3. Place rounded tablespoonfuls of dough spaced out on a cookie sheet.
  4. Flatten gently with a fork (you can press the fork in flour first so that it doesn’t stick).
  5. Bake at 350 degrees for approximately 8-10 minutes.
